Advantages of Automating Your Invoice Workflow
Automating your invoicing process not only saves time but also minimizes errors and improves financial management. Key benefits include:
- Elimination of repetitive manual data entry through auto-populated invoice fields
- Faster invoice dispatch and payment collection due to automated sending and reminders
- Improved accuracy and compliance with tax regulations by standardizing invoice formats and data
- Enhanced customer experience with timely, consistent communication and professional invoices
- Real-time visibility into invoice statuses and cash flow for better financial planning
Core Components of the Automated Invoice Workflow Template
This List template is designed to facilitate a smooth automated invoicing process with the following elements:
- Custom Statuses:
Track invoice progress with statuses such as Draft, Sent, Paid, Overdue, and Cancelled, automatically updated through workflow automation.
- Custom Fields:
Include fields like Amount, Client, Contact Email, Payment Type, Rate, Hours, Invoice Date, Due Date, and Notes, all configured to auto-fill where applicable.
- Automated Actions:
Set up triggers to send invoices upon status change, send payment reminders, and update statuses based on payment confirmation.
- Custom Views:
Access multiple perspectives including Calendar view for due dates, Paid Income for completed payments, All Invoices for comprehensive tracking, Invoice Due Date for upcoming payments, Invoice by Client for client-specific management, and an Invoices Template Guide for user assistance.
